Probable causes of Inmarsat’s slow internet speed
Is it your Inmarsat internet connection that is slow or is it your device (PC/laptop/phone)?
You need to check how many apps are currently running on your device.
The performance issue may be due to over-utilization of your system resources e.g RAM/CPU and as opposed to an issue with Inmarsat’s internet connection.
If you’re on a PC then you may use the task manager to check your Processor and Memory usage.
On other device, you could try restarting the device which should hopefully shut down all applications that may have been using up system resources.
Re-run the Inmarsat Speed checker on your computer and your mobile to check how the speedtest results compare between the two devices.
This should hopefully provide you with more information to work with in terms of whether the issue lies with your PC/Smartphone or the Inmarsat internet connection.

Is your wireless network the cause of the slowness?
The cause of the performance problem could be your Wi-Fi network as opposed to the Inmarsat broadband internet connection.
You can rule out the Wifi by simply connecting your computer directly into the Inmarsat broadband router with a network cable and run the Inmarsat Speed test again.
If the performance is better when you’re connected by a network cable, this suggests that the problem could be with your Wifi network.
A number of things to look further into:
- Are the WiFi channels that you’re using for your Wifi network network (SSID) overlapping with your neighbours?
- Is your wireless network signal from the wireless router obstructed?
- Does your performance improve when you’re stood directly in-front of the Inmarsat wireless router?
Who’s connected to my wireless network?
Have you checked that your wireless network password has not been shared? Do you have an open Wi-Fi network? How strong is your Wifi network password? It may be time to change it.
Others could be using your Wifi network and using up all your Inmarsat speed by downloading, uploading or even streaming music or video on your Inmarsat broadband connection! Worse than that, they could be carrying out illegal activities using your Inmarsat internet connection.
There are three applications that you can use to analyze your wireless network to check who’s connected:
- Windows users can use Wireless network watcher
- MAC users can use whoFi (who is on my Wifi)
- WiFi troubleshooting application WiFi Analyzer
The above software scan your Wi-Fi network and show you a list of the everything on your wifi.
Should I get a Wifi booster for my Inmarsat broadband?
You may find that you have Wi-Fi black spots in your home, a Wifi extender aka a Wi-Fi Booster is the best solution to strengthen your Wi-Fi signal to cover any black spots.
The wireless network booster simply picks up the existing Wifi network signal as it is becoming weaker and re-transmits the wireless signal to extend it’s coverage.
Position the Wifi network extender near where your wireless network signal from the Inmarsat internet router is becoming weaker.
Position it approximately where your wireless network signal drops down to less than two signal bars. Walk around your house with a smartphone to try and establish where this location is.
When did you last upgrade the Inmarsat broadband router?
The Inmarsat and broadband infrastructure, in general, are frequently updated to provide new features and improve performance as technology evolves. Ensure that your Inmarsat broadband internet router is running the latest software.
Most Inmarsat internet routers will allow you to carry out the software update by logging on the Inmarsat broadband router and simply clicking a button to do the update.
If you can’t do this, get in touch with Inmarsat and they will perform the upgrade for you or alternatively, talk you through performing the upgrade yourself.
As well as upgrading the software, if you have had router for a long period, it is worth talking to Inmarsat to ask for a router upgrade.

Is the performance issue due to Inmarsat Internet congestion?
If you are finding that the Inmarsat internet connection speed in your area is slow during certain periods e.g weekends or during the evening, it may be due to congestion during peak times.
You should speak to Inmarsat to check your minimum speed.
